Yes, dogs can eat Perch or redfish. It’s rich in Omega-3 fatty acids and essential nutrients that are good for the organ system.
Since perch is a freshwater fish, they have higher amounts of calcium, monounsaturated fatty acids, and polyunsaturated fatty acids.
Serving perch provides your dog with a rich supply of protein that strengthens its cells and muscles, thus helping its development and repair. The omega-3 fatty acid is also good for the dog’s heart.
Perch is also a great source of vitamin B3, calcium, niacin, phosphorus, and riboflavin, which are important nutrients for organ system development. However, feeding your pup with perch is not without risks as it has a low concentration of mercury.
So, you must limit your pet’s intake of this kind of food. If you feed perch to your dog regularly, they are at risk of mercury poisoning. Aside from that, raw perch may contain bacteria or parasites that are harmful to dogs when consumed uncooked. It is better to cook it to ensure that it is free from bacteria.
